For efficient water damage restoration, understanding the crucial facts regarding the procedure is crucial. Primarily, prompt action is vital. The longer water rests, the much more extensive the damages can end up being, leading to mold and mildew development and architectural concerns. Therefore, it's essential to begin the reconstruction process immediately to minimize the total damages.
Another key truth concerning water damages reconstruction is the significance of thorough drying out. Merely eliminating noticeable water isn't sufficient. Wetness can leak into wall surfaces, floors, and furniture, creating surprise damage.
Professional devices such as dehumidifiers and air movers are needed to make certain complete drying and stop future issues.
Furthermore, correct sanitization is a critical aspect of restoration. Water damages can introduce damaging microorganisms and impurities into your home, presenting health and wellness threats. Thorough cleaning and disinfection are important to develop a safe and healthy and balanced living environment post-restoration.
